There is something magically sweet about an Airstream Trailer. Maybe its the sleek design, or maybe its the fact that they make for some Pinterest-worthy photos – either way, we need one! Take a trip to Santa Barbara and rent out an airstrip from Autocamp! From the Autocamp Website: “Designed and built in Santa Barbara by Architect Matthew Hofmann, each Airstream is as unique as the history of its past. Boasting a combined 250 years of age – and surely thousands of miles on the road – our Airstreams are living out a third or fourth life as an Autocamp suite. Each Airstream comfortably sleeps four people and has been renovated locally with sustainable construction methods and materials.”

On a budget? No problem! For a more wallet-friendly option, throw a backyard shindig and make it a movie night! Set up some themed snacks (salted caramel popcorn, anyone?), add some comfy blankets and pillows, and pop in some rom-coms! Step it up notch and host a small dinner before the movie. A simple white sheet can act as the screen while you play movies on an affordable projector from Amazon.
